Starting from 1 August 2019 and for a duration of 42 weeks, ACR+ member EMULSA will be leading its second European project, in addition to the Interreg WINPOL project (in which ACR+ is also partner). The Interreg 2LIFES project (Promoting Re-use from the Public Policies) aims to improve the waste management policies of the partner cities and associated regions so that they can increase their reuse and preparation for reuse. EMULSA and the 6 other project partners from Denmark, Lithuania, Cyprus, Hungary, Italy and Belgium, will exchange good practices and policies on reuse to then incorporate the knowledge acquired in the project into their waste management policies.
